  • • In this critical role, you will be responsible for vetting, onboarding, and managing a diverse portfolio of business affiliates who are instrumental in placing and selling traffic to Excel. Your primary objective will be to ensure that all affiliates adhere to industry best practices, drive compliant and high-quality traffic, and consistently improve their performance metrics. By cultivating genuine value and transparency in our partnerships, you will build strong partner trust and make a direct contribution to our company's revenue growth.
  • • This position embodies complete ownership. When affiliate performance flourishes, you will be instrumental in scaling those successes. Conversely, when quality or compliance issues emerge, you will be empowered to address them decisively and effectively. You will manage the entire lifecycle of our partners, from initial onboarding and technical integration to ongoing performance monitoring, strategic optimization, and the rigorous enforcement of our established standards. Success in this role hinges on strong judgment, a comfort with data analysis, and a proactive bias toward action.
  • • Key responsibilities include **Affiliate Vetting & Onboarding**: evaluating inbound affiliate opportunities and referrals, assessing partner legitimacy, compliance, and scalability, and coordinating the necessary contracts and onboarding paperwork. You will also partner closely with our technical teams to facilitate integrations, set up tracking mechanisms, and ensure launch readiness.
  • • Furthermore, you will be involved in **Quality & Performance Management**: overseeing a portfolio of affiliate partners, diligently monitoring their performance against internal Key Performance Indicators (KPIs). This involves in-depth analysis of reporting dashboards, customer feedback, and call transcription data to meticulously assess traffic quality and the overall consumer experience. You will proactively identify optimization opportunities and implement data-driven strategies to enhance results. A crucial aspect of this role is monitoring fraud compliance indicators and taking swift, appropriate action when standards are not met, which may include implementing caps, pauses, or wind-downs. You will also support decisions regarding payouts and pricing, ensuring they are aligned with performance and quality outcomes.
  • • Finally, **Partner Communication & Internal Collaboration** are vital. You will serve as the primary point of contact for your assigned affiliate partners, communicating performance insights and strategic recommendations with clarity and professionalism. Effective collaboration with cross-functional teams, including Revenue, Compliance, Tech, and other Affiliate teams, is essential for resolving issues and scaling high-performing partners. Maintaining accurate workflows and comprehensive documentation within project management tools like Asana is a key requirement for ensuring operational efficiency and transparency.
